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 1 green b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1 pound ground pork
  • 1 tablespoon Creole seasoning (such as Tony Cachere's®)
  • salt to taste
  • 1 head cabbage, cut into 2-inch squares
  • ½ (10 ounce) can diced tomatoes with green chile peppers (such as RO*TEL®), or more to taste

Information

  • Prep Time: 15 mins
  • Cook Time: 25 mins
  • Total Time: 40 mins
  • Servings: 6
  • Yield: 6 servings

  • Heat o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add onion, green pepper, and garlic. Cook and stir until browned, about 5 minutes. Add pork, Creole seasoning, and salt. Cook until pork is browned, 5 to 7 minutes. Do not drain.
  • Arrange cabbage over pork; cover with diced tomatoes. Add lid and reduce heat to medium. Cook, without stirring, until cabbage is wilted, 15 to 20 minutes. Stir and taste for seasoning.
